    XC7VX485T-3FFG1157E application case analysis in emerging technology fields


    XC7VX485T-3FFG1157E is a high-performance field-programmable gate array (FPGA) chip manufactured by Xilinx. It offers extensive programmable logic resources, high-speed interfaces, and advanced features, making it suitable for a wide range of applications.

    Application Scenario:

    In the aerospace industry, XC7VX485T-3FFG1157E plays a crucial role in the development of flight control systems for unmanned aerial vehicles (UAVs). These systems require high computational power, low latency, and reliable performance to ensure safe and efficient operation.

    System Design:

    To design a flight control system using XC7VX485T-3FFG1157E, the following components and considerations are essential:

    1. Sensor Integration:

    Connect various sensors, such as gyroscopes, accelerometers, and GPS modules, to the input/output interfaces of XC7VX485T-3FFG1157E. These sensors provide real-time data about the UAV's orientation, motion, and position.

    2. Control Algorithms:

    Implement control algorithms, such as PID controllers and Kalman filters, using the programmable logic resources of XC7VX485T-3FFG1157E. These algorithms process sensor data and generate control signals to stabilize the UAV and achieve desired flight trajectories.

    3. Communication:

    Utilize high-speed communication interfaces, such as Ethernet or PCIe, to exchange data between XC7VX485T-3FFG1157E and other onboard systems, such as payload modules or ground control stations. These interfaces enable real-time telemetry and command transmission.

    4. Redundancy and Fault Tolerance:

    Implement redundant configurations and fault-tolerant mechanisms within the FPGA design to ensure system reliability and resilience against hardware failures or adverse environmental conditions. This includes duplicate sensor inputs, voting algorithms, and error detection/correction techniques.

    5. Power Management:

    Design efficient power supply and management circuits to provide stable voltage and current levels to XC7VX485T-3FFG1157E and associated peripherals. Implement power-saving strategies to optimize energy consumption and extend the UAV's endurance.

    Benefits:

    By leveraging XC7VX485T-3FFG1157E in the flight control system of UAVs, several benefits can be realized:

    - High Computational Performance: The FPGA's parallel processing capabilities enable fast and efficient execution of complex control algorithms, ensuring responsive and agile flight maneuvers.

    - Flexibility and Adaptability: The programmable nature of FPGAs allows for iterative refinement and customization of control logic, accommodating evolving mission requirements and performance enhancements.

    - Integration and Miniaturization: By consolidating multiple functions within a single FPGA chip, the overall system complexity and footprint can be reduced, leading to lighter and more compact UAV designs.

    - Reliability and Safety: The redundancy and fault tolerance features built into the FPGA design enhance the system's reliability and mitigate the risk of catastrophic failures, contributing to safer UAV operations.

    - Future Scalability: As technology advances and new functionalities emerge, XC7VX485T-3FFG1157E provides a scalable platform for integrating additional sensors, processing modules, or communication protocols, ensuring the longevity and adaptability of UAV systems.
